Hua Zhong is a scholar working on Cardiology and Cardiovascular Medicine, Molecular Biology and Epidemiology. According to data from OpenAlex, Hua Zhong has authored 31 papers receiving a total of 303 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Cardiology and Cardiovascular Medicine, 9 papers in Molecular Biology and 9 papers in Epidemiology. Recurrent topics in Hua Zhong's work include Cytomegalovirus and herpesvirus research (9 papers), Systemic Lupus Erythematosus Research (4 papers) and Atherosclerosis and Cardiovascular Diseases (4 papers). Hua Zhong is often cited by papers focused on Cytomegalovirus and herpesvirus research (9 papers), Systemic Lupus Erythematosus Research (4 papers) and Atherosclerosis and Cardiovascular Diseases (4 papers). Hua Zhong collaborates with scholars based in China and United States. Hua Zhong's co-authors include Yongmin Liu, Na Tang, Yuanyuan Qu, Fang He, Hongying He, Dingyuan Zeng, Qian Feng, Yao Lu, Dongmei Xi and Yan Tang and has published in prestigious journals such as PLoS ONE, Scientific Reports and Journal of Ethnopharmacology.
